Web3 is built on smart contracts but smart contracts are blind. They cannot see real market prices. They cannot detect real world events. They cannot analyze gaming data, stock feeds, or off chain activity. Without an oracle, these contracts cannot function. For years oracles have existed, but most have struggled to balance speed, accuracy, and security. APRO approaches this differently. It builds a high quality data flow that uses both off chain and on chain processes to ensure that every piece of information delivered to a smart contract is trustworthy.
The foundation of APRO is its dual method system. Data Push and Data Pull. Data Push streams real time data to chains automatically, while Data Pull allows contracts to request the data they need exactly when they need it. This flexibility is rare and extremely powerful. Some applications require constant streams of price feeds. Others need selective data only during specific triggers. APRO supports both in a clean, seamless way that developers appreciate.

APRO also supports verifiable randomness. This is an essential feature for gaming, lotteries, NFT drops, fair distribution systems, and any application that requires unpredictable outcomes. Randomness sounds simple but delivering randomness that is both secure and verifiable is one of the hardest problems in cryptography. APRO solves this with a two layer network that guarantees randomness cannot be manipulated or influenced by outside forces. The two layer network structure that APRO uses is one of the reasons it is so efficient. The first layer focuses on collecting, verifying, and processing the raw data using AI. The second layer ensures secure delivery across multiple chains with strong cryptographic proofs.
